break与continue

总结:

        break语句用于跳出循环

        continue用于跳过循环中的一个迭代。

continue 语句(带有或不带标签引用)只能用在循环中。

break 语句(不带标签引用),只能用在循环或 switch 中。

通过标签引用,break 语句可用于跳出任何 JavaScript 代码块:代码块: 基本上是{}大括号之间

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>break跳出标签语句</title>
</head>
<body>


<script>
cars=["BMW","Volvo","Saab","Ford"];
list:{
document.write(cars[0] + "<br>"); 
document.write(cars[1] + "<br>"); 
document.write(cars[2] + "<br>"); 
break list;
document.write(cars[3] + "<br>"); 
document.write(cars[4] + "<br>"); 
document.write(cars[5] + "<br>"); 
}
</script>


</body>

</html>


break语句:

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>break语句</title>
</head>
<body>
<p>点击按钮,测试带有 break 语句的循环。</p>
<button onclick="myFunction()">点击这里</button>
<p id="demo"></p>
<script>
function myFunction(){
var x="",i=0;
for (i=0;i<10;i++){
if (i==3){
    break;
}
    x=x + "该数字为 " + i + "<br>";
    }
document.getElementById("demo").innerHTML=x;
}
</script>
</body>

</html>


continue语句:

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>continue语句</title>
</head>
<body>

<p>点击下面的按钮来执行循环,该循环会跳过 i=3 的步进。</p>
<button onclick="myFunction()">点击这里</button>
<p id="demo"></p>
<script>
function myFunction(){
var x="",i=0;
for (i=0;i<10;i++){
  if (i==3){
    continue;
    }
x=x + "该数字为 " + i + "<br>";
  }
document.getElementById("demo").innerHTML=x;
}
</script>
</body>

</html>



猜你喜欢

转载自blog.csdn.net/qq_41261490/article/details/79583663
今日推荐